Through the dedicated work of each Collaborative member, over the past five years, PRHC has significantly expanded Philadelphia’s capacity to address the health needs of newly arrived refugees. The Collaborative includes some of the nation’s premier medical institutions. To learn more about each of the member’s refugee health programs and accomplishments, please click on the links below:
